Jet / Light Controls (Two Pump Systems)

Press the JETS button:

Once to run pump 1 at low speed

Twice to run pump 1 at high speed

Three times to run pumps 1 and 2 at high speed

Four times to activate the spa light while pump 1 and 2 are on high speed

Five times to run pump 1 at low speed and turn off pump 2. The spa light remains on.

Six times to turn off the the spa light

Setting Filtration Cycles

Your spa will automatically filter itself twice a day. To set the filtration time, turn off the power to the spa at the GFCI Breaker and turn it back on at the time of day you would like the filtration cycles to start.

Example: If you power-up your spa at 12 Noon, your filtration cycles will start at 12 noon and 12 Midnight.

The first cycle will start after the spa is powered up. The second filtration cycle will begin twelve hours later. The filter cycle duration is preset for two hours. If spa usage is heavy, your Cal Spas™ authorized service technician can reconfigure your system to run two five hour filter cycles.

120V/240V Conversion

The 1500 series spa is a convertible system. The conversion from 120 Volts to 240 Volts must be performed by a licensed/bonded electrician. See 120 to 240 Volt conversion instructions, located on the inside cover of the control box.

Note: Only spas equipped with 1.5 BHP pumps may be converted to 120 Volts. Spas with 2.0 BHP pumps or larger can only be operated on 240 volt services.

120 Volt Heater Operation

When connected as a 120-Volt spa, the heater will only operate when the spa motor is on low speed or filtration speed. Once the high-speed motor is engaged, the heater will automatically disengage.

Automatic Time Outs

These features will automatically turn themselves off after periods of continuous use:

Low-speed pump

After 30 minutes

High-speed pump

After 30 minutes

Spa light

4 hours
